Spring arrived… finally

As expected, the weather went from 25 below normal to 15 above normal. Shazam! It happens in NC that way quite a bit – we sort of miss spring and go right from winter to summer.

A few days ago, it never got out of the 40s. Today it’s going to be 83. O_o

I shouldn’t complain and I won’t. Peeps still have snow on the ground and I consider myself super lucky to have warm sunshine.

The one thing many don’t have is the pine pollen that comes with spring. It gathers like yellow tree land mines waiting for an unsuspecting car or person to pass beneath it then BAM! A shower of yellow. Sometimes when it’s windy you can see the pollen explode in a cloud of yellow into the air.

It’s the time of year you either wash your car every two days or you wait the two weeks until it’s over. LOL.

I’m happy for all of it – the good and the bad. Winter is finally over and conference season begins in three weeks. Huzzah!
